This is the oldest Ad i could find featuring the 70yo SKF, 5mg 'orange shields' wonder drug-Dextroamphetamine.

The history and uses of this cute little pill, are incredible.

Given in handfulls to WW2 troups inluie of sleep, the public came to know it after the war into the 1950s, where they were used and abused, for the treatment of SO many complaints it's almost unbelieveable:

Indications were for:
-Eplipsy
-Head injury
-Parkinsons
-Depression
-Asthma
-Nasal blockage
-Barb and Opi ODs
-Hyperactivity in children
-narcolepsy
-Obesity
-Alcoholism.

Rock n roll was created with well known pioneers and their large jars of Dex, Jerry lee Lewis, Elvis, Cash (up to 100-150 tabs daily at his height) not to mention the noval writing bibliomaniacs of the beat generation fueled by Dex.
